How to select the WP series worm gear reducer model based on torque and speed
Publish Time: 2026-05-05 Origin: Site
1. Check the WP sample table according to torque and speed to determine the model.
WP model format: WPA/WPO/WPDA/WPDO + frame number (center distance) + speed ratio
Frame number (center distance): 40, 50, 60, 70, 80, 100, 120, 135, 155, 175, 200, 250
Example: WPA100-30 → horizontal, center distance 100mm, speed ratio 30
Lookup table logic:
Find the corresponding speed segment according to the output speed n₂;
According to the calculated T₂, select the smallest frame number with rated output torque ≥ T₂;
Under the same torque, the higher the speed, the frame size should be appropriately enlarged.
2. Key verification (avoiding heating/overloading)
Thermal power check (required for continuous operation)
Motor input power ≤ reducer thermal power (sample table), otherwise it will overheat and become stuck during long-term operation.
Enter speed limit
WP worm speed ≤ 1500 r/min, exceeding will aggravate wear.
Installation form confirmation
WPA: Horizontal, worm underneath
WPO: Horizontal, worm on top
WPDA: vertical, worm under the
WPDO: vertical, worm mounted on top
3. Complete Selection example
Known: Motor P=2.2kW, n₁=1450r/min, n₂≈48r/min required, medium impact.
Reduction ratio: i=1450/48≈30 → choose standard i=30
Motor torque: T₁=9550×2.2/1450≈14.5 N・m
Theoretical output torque: T₂₀=14.5×30×0.75≈326 N・m
SelectionTorque (f=1.3): T₂=326×1.3≈424 N・m
Look up the table: n₂=48r/min, T₂≥424N・m → choose WPA135-30 (rated torque ≈ 450N・m, satisfied)
